'Next mode memory' is a misnomer - it's actually anti-memory. It ignores completely the amount of time between switch presses, so it treats being turned off for 1/8 second exactly the same as being turned off for elebenty-nine hours. It would need a different microcontroller to get either true memory or no memory where it always starts in X mode if it's been off longer than Y seconds.

But, it would be trivially easy to use a standard 105C as a master, and the original driver's 7135s as slaves. The light has a normal latching clicky switch in the tail so the 105C wouldn't need any special code, just cut the right traces on the original driver and run jumper wires to the right spots.
